This research investigated the usefulness of magnetic iron oxide nanoparticles (Fe3O4) as a support to immobilize lipase Eversa Transform 2.0 (ET 2.0) obtain an active and stable biocatalyst, easily recoverable from reaction medium for applications in production biodiesel. Biodiesel was alternative fuel composed mainly fatty acid esters with strong transesterification esterification capabilities. The study focused on oleic ethanol synthesize ethyl oleate. Magnetic were prepared by coprecipitation, then activated glutaraldehyde functionalized γ-aminopropyltriethoxysilane (APTES). optimal conditions immobilizing ET pH 10, 25 mM sodium carbonate buffer, enzymatic load 200 U/g, 1 h contact time, obtaining 78% yield activity 205.9 U/g. Postimmobilization evaluation showed that immobilized enzyme performed better than its free form. Kinetic studies conducted under these optimized (2–96 at 150 rpm 37 °C). biocatalyst tested synthesis oleate using substrate ethanol, achieving conversion 88.1%. Subsequent recirculation tests maintained approximately 80% until fourth cycle, confirming sustainability ester production. Molecular docking revealed binding affinity enzyme-docked oil composition estimated −5.8 kcal/mol, suggesting combination suitable esterification.
